Stock Pick: Marvell Technology (MRVL)

Price context: Trading near $196, up roughly 100% year to date. The stock sits just below its 52 week high of $198.40, with earnings scheduled for tomorrow (May 27) after market close.

The thesis: Marvell has quietly become one of the most important names in the AI infrastructure buildout. Analysts at Stifel and Citi recently raised price targets to $210 and $215 respectively, reflecting surging demand for custom AI silicon and data center connectivity. With Q1 FY2027 earnings dropping tomorrow, consensus expects $2.40 billion in revenue and $0.80 in adjusted EPS. A beat here could push the stock into new all time high territory, and the broader setup is compelling: AI capex continues to accelerate, and Marvell sits at the intersection of custom compute, electro optics, and networking where the spending is heaviest.

Key levels: Resistance at the $198.40 all time high, then open air above $200. Support around $180 where the stock consolidated earlier this month. A post earnings gap above $200 would confirm the breakout.

Risk factor: At a forward P/E of 98x, any earnings miss or soft guidance would trigger a sharp selloff. The stock has doubled this year, so expectations are sky high. If management even hints at a slowdown in AI orders, this gets punished fast.

Verdict: A high conviction setup into earnings, but only if you understand the risk of playing a stock priced for perfection.

Crypto Pick: Chainlink (LINK)

Price context: Trading around $9.50, roughly 40% below where it was a year ago. The token has been range bound between $9 and $10 for weeks despite strong network fundamentals.

The thesis: This is a fundamentals versus price disconnect worth watching. In Q1 2026, Chainlink processed over $18 billion in cross chain volume, a record quarter. The oracle network continues to sign integrations across DeFi, tokenized assets, and institutional products, yet the price action has completely ignored this progress. When a project does record volume while its token sits at depressed levels, something eventually gives. The broader crypto market is also showing signs of life, with Bitcoin pushing toward $80,000 and institutional flows remaining strong. A rising tide could finally lift LINK out of its range.

Key levels: Immediate resistance at $10.50, with the big wall sitting at $14 which has capped every rally attempt for months. Support around $8.20 where buyers have consistently stepped in.

Risk factor: Technical sentiment is perfectly split, with 16 indicators bullish and 16 bearish. That neutral posture means LINK could just as easily break down as break out. If Bitcoin stalls below $80,000, altcoins like LINK tend to bleed harder.

Verdict: A contrarian accumulation candidate for patient holders who believe fundamentals eventually win.

Metal/Commodity Pick: Silver (XAG/USD)

Price context: Silver is trading near $78 to $80 per ounce after recovering from last week’s dip. The metal remains about 17% below its recent highs from when geopolitical tensions peaked.

The thesis: Silver is catching a bid on optimism around a potential US Iran nuclear agreement, which would ease inflation fears and potentially open the door for central banks to loosen monetary policy. A 60 day ceasefire extension is reportedly close to being signed, and markets are pricing in reduced geopolitical risk. Meanwhile, HSBC just raised its 2026 silver forecast to $75 per ounce average (up from $68.25), citing strong industrial demand from solar panel manufacturing and electronics. Silver occupies a unique dual role as both a precious metal hedge and an industrial commodity, and right now both sides of that equation are supportive.

Key levels: Resistance at $80, which silver is testing right now. A clean break above could open a move toward $85. Support sits around $76, the level that held last week’s selloff.

Risk factor: If US Iran talks collapse or stall, the inflation trade comes roaring back and silver could get caught in a cross current between safe haven buying and rate hike fears. Analysts note that upside remains capped without clear progress on the diplomatic front.

Verdict: Worth a closer look if you are building commodity exposure, especially given the industrial demand tailwinds from the energy transition.
